Pd-catalyzed coupling reaction of 6-hydroxy-2-(prop-2-yn-1-ylsulfanyl)pyrimidin-4(1H)-one with aryl iodides: efficient syntheses of new 3-benzylthiazolo[3,2-a]pyrimidinones

An efficient synthetic protocol was developed for the preparation of 3-benzyl-7(5)-hydroxy-5(7)H-[1,3]thiazolo[3,2-a]pyrimidin-5(7)-ones from 6-hydroxy-2-(prop-2-yn-1-ylsulfanyl)pyrimidin-4(1H)-one and aryl iodides in the presence of Pd–Cu complex catalyst. This one-pot process provides a simple and direct method for the synthesis of new thiazolo[3,2-a]pyrimidinones in good to high yields.
